running a firewall on the same computer that you want protect is a flawed concept to begin with
(esp. if you work with admin-rights under windows!)
virii and trojans can deactivate it
(click the dialogboxes faster than you can, using programs you have allowed to bypass the personal-fw...)

listen to [syn], don't connect directly to the internet and get a nat-router
(easily selfbuilt with an old pc and software like ipcop or m0n0wall)
do your every-day work with user-rights not as an admin
keep your os up-to-date
get a virus-scanner (nod32 or kaspersky)
